4. Origins and Evolution of Chakra Balancing Online Workshops
The conceptual foundations of Chakra Balancing Online Workshops are anchored in ancient Indian philosophical and spiritual traditions, most notably within the frameworks of Tantra and Yoga. The term ‘chakra’, originating from Sanskrit and meaning ‘wheel’ or ‘disk’, refers to spinning centres of subtle or pranic energy within the body. Early textual references can be traced back to the Vedas and more explicitly in later texts such as the Upanishads and the Yoga Sutras of Patanjali. These foundational scriptures, however, described a complex and varied system of chakras and nadis (energy channels), which was primarily the domain of ascetics and dedicated spiritual initiates. The knowledge was esoteric, transmitted directly from guru to disciple, and inextricably linked to a rigorous path of spiritual liberation. It was not a system designed for lay application or general wellness in the modern sense; its purpose was enlightenment.
The translation and popularisation of these concepts in the Western world from the late nineteenth century onwards marked a significant evolutionary shift. Theosophical writers such as C.W. Leadbeater were instrumental in presenting a simplified, often Westernised, seven-chakra system to a new audience. This interpretation, while losing some of the original nuance, made the concepts more accessible and gradually disassociated them from their strict spiritual context. During the twentieth century, particularly with the rise of the New Age movement and the human potential movement, chakra theory was further adapted and integrated into various therapeutic modalities. It became a diagnostic tool for understanding the interplay between mind, body, and spirit, with imbalances in chakras being linked to specific physical ailments and psychological issues.
The final and most recent evolutionary stage has been the migration of this practice into the digital realm. The advent of the internet and high-speed connectivity created the technological infrastructure for remote instruction. Early online formats were often simple, pre-recorded videos or text-based courses. However, the demand for more interactive and robust learning experiences has driven the evolution towards the modern online workshop. These workshops now leverage sophisticated platforms to offer live, real-time instruction, interactive Q&A sessions, and community support forums. This digital evolution represents a radical democratisation of ancient knowledge, yet it also presents a formidable challenge: to maintain the discipline, depth, and integrity of the original practice within a medium that is inherently susceptible to dilution and commercialisation. The modern online workshop must therefore be uncompromising in its standards to be considered a legitimate heir to this ancient lineage.

7. Core Principles and Practices of Chakra Balancing Online Workshops
- Principle of Energetic Resonance: The fundamental principle is that all matter, including the human body, vibrates at specific frequencies. Each chakra possesses an optimal resonant frequency. When subjected to stress, trauma, or neglect, a chakra’s vibration can become discordant, leading to imbalance. The core practice is to use tools like sound (mantras, bowls), colour therapy, or specific crystals to reintroduce the correct frequency, allowing the chakra to return to its harmonious state through the law of resonance.
- Principle of Interconnectivity: No chakra operates in isolation. The seven primary chakras form an integrated, vertical system where the state of one directly influences all others. A blockage in a lower chakra, such as the Root, will invariably impede the flow of energy to the upper chakras. Therefore, a core practice is systemic balancing, a holistic approach that addresses the entire energetic column rather than just one symptomatic area. The work is always sequential and comprehensive, ensuring the foundation is stable before addressing higher centres.
- Principle of Mind-Body-Energy Synthesis: This principle asserts that thoughts, emotions, physical health, and energetic state are inextricably linked. A negative thought pattern can create an energetic blockage, which may then manifest as a physical ailment. Consequently, a central practice involves introspective analysis to identify the mental and emotional root causes of a chakra imbalance. This includes journaling, guided self-inquiry, and the formulation of powerful affirmations to reprogramme limiting beliefs and emotional habits.
- Practice of Focused Intention and Visualisation: Energy flows where attention goes. This is not a passive process. A critical practice is the conscious and deliberate direction of attention and intention towards a specific chakra. Participants are rigorously trained in guided visualisation techniques, such as imagining a spinning wheel of correctly coloured light at the chakra's location, cleansing it of debris and infusing it with pure, vibrant energy. This active mental engagement is non-negotiable for effecting change.
- Practice of Pranayama (Controlled Breathing): Breath is the primary vehicle for prana, or life force energy. A core practice within any legitimate workshop is the use of specific breathing techniques designed to direct this prana to stagnant areas of the energetic body. Techniques such as alternate nostril breathing (Nadi Shodhana) are employed to cleanse the energy channels, while others, like the breath of fire (Kapalabhati), are used to activate and energise specific chakras. The control of breath is paramount.
- Practice of Mantra and Sound Vibration: Sound is a powerful tool for altering vibrational frequencies. A core practice is the chanting of Bija Mantras, which are single-syllable seed sounds that correspond to each of the seven chakras (e.g., ‘LAM’ for the Root Chakra). The repeated intonation of these specific sounds creates a vibration that resonates with and purifies the target energy centre. This is a disciplined auditory practice, not mere singing.

9. Chakra Balancing Online Workshops Techniques
- Step 1: Foundational Grounding and Centring: The initial and non-negotiable step is to establish a stable energetic foundation. The participant is instructed to assume a seated, dignified posture, with a straight spine. They are then guided through a specific breathing sequence, typically deep diaphragmatic breathing, to calm the nervous system and draw their awareness away from external distractions and into the physical body. This establishes the necessary stillness and focus for the work ahead.
- Step 2: Systematic Body Scan and Chakra Location: Following the initial centring, the facilitator directs a meticulous body scan. The participant is instructed to bring their focused attention to each of the seven primary chakra locations in sequence, starting from the base of the spine (Root Chakra) and moving methodically up to the crown of the head. The objective is not yet to change anything, but simply to develop a felt sense of these energy centres within their own body, noting any sensations of dullness, tension, or vibrancy.
- Step 3: Chakra Cleansing Visualisation: This is the active purification phase. For each chakra, beginning again with the Root, the participant is guided through a powerful visualisation. A common technique involves imagining a vortex of energy at the chakra’s location, spinning in a specific direction to draw out and release any dense, stagnant, or negative energy. This ‘energetic debris’ is visualised as being harmlessly absorbed and neutralised by the earth. This process is repeated for every chakra.
- Step 4: Chakra Activation and Energising: Once cleansed, each chakra must be activated and infused with vital energy. The facilitator will guide the participant to visualise a sphere of intensely vibrant, appropriately coloured light at the chakra’s location (e.g., brilliant red for the Root, vivid orange for the Sacral). Simultaneously, the participant is instructed to chant the corresponding Bija Mantra (seed sound) aloud, feeling its vibration resonate directly in that area of the body. This combination of colour and sound re-tunes the chakra to its optimal frequency.
- Step 5: Systemic Integration and Sealing: After each chakra has been individually cleansed and activated, the final step is to integrate the entire system. This involves a visualisation that connects all seven centres in a column of brilliant white or golden light, flowing unimpeded from the base of the spine up through the crown of the head and beyond. This seals the work that has been done, harmonises the entire energetic field, and leaves the participant in a state of balanced, coherent energy. The process concludes with a final moment of silent gratitude to anchor the new state.

14. Preferred Cautions During Chakra Balancing Online Workshops
It is imperative that participants approach Chakra Balancing Online Workshops with a grounded and discerning mindset, fully cognisant of several critical cautions. This work, while profoundly beneficial, is not without its potential for destabilisation if undertaken recklessly. Firstly, individuals with a history of severe mental health conditions, such as psychosis, schizophrenia, or severe dissociative disorders, must not proceed without consulting their primary mental healthcare provider. The intense introspective nature of the work and the deliberate alteration of energetic states can potentially exacerbate pre-existing vulnerabilities. Secondly, the phenomenon known as a ‘healing crisis’ or ‘energetic catharsis’ must be anticipated. As deep-seated blockages are dislodged, a temporary intensification of physical or emotional symptoms can occur. This may manifest as sudden emotional releases, heightened anxiety, or flu-like symptoms. While typically a transient sign of progress, participants must be prepared for this possibility and have a support system in place. They must not mistake it for a negative outcome. Furthermore, one must exercise extreme caution in selecting a facilitator. The unregulated nature of the online wellness space allows for unqualified individuals to offer these services. Engaging with an incompetent or irresponsible practitioner can lead to energetic mismanagement, the impartation of flawed techniques, and even the imposition of the facilitator's own unresolved issues onto the participant. Rigorous vetting is not optional; it is a mandatory safety measure. Finally, participants must avoid developing a dependency on the workshop or facilitator, instead focusing on cultivating their own energetic sovereignty. The goal is empowerment, not perpetual guidance. Adherence to these cautions is non-negotiable for a safe and productive engagement.
